Web11 rows · The only difference is that in the case of HashMap, it allows multiple null values and one null ... WebApr 12, 2024 · Hashtable does not allow null values for keys or values, whereas HashMap allows null values for both keys and values. Performance HashMap is generally faster …
Vector Vs. Hashtable (Java in General forum at Coderanch)
WebJul 29, 2024 · So, a concurrent hash map allows concurrent read and write operations to the map. HashTable is a thread-safe legacy class introduced in the Jdk1.1. It is a base implementation of Map interface. It doesn't allow null keys and values. It is synchronized in nature so two different threads can’t access simultaneously. WebApr 8, 2024 · Creating a HashSet in Java. In order to create a Java HashSet developers must import first the java.util.HashSet package. There are four ways to create a HashSet in Java: HashSet (): Constructs a new, empty set; the backing HashMap instance has default initial capacity of 16 and load factor of 0.75. crossfit ormond beach
Why HashTable does not allow null values..? (Beginning ...
WebApr 12, 2024 · On the other hand, HashMap is not thread-safe and can cause problems if accessed by multiple threads at the same time. Hashtable does not allow null values for keys or values, whereas HashMap allows null values for both keys and values. HashMap is generally faster than Hashtable because it is not synchronized. Webthe main difference between concurrent hash map and hashtable is , concurrent hashmap is not advicable to use when no of write operations is more then read, because it locks puts lock only in effected code not in entire block. so suppose u have 2 threada one is updating the map and another one is reading so some times u might get null even first … WebOne of the major differences between HashMap and Hashtable is that HashMap is non-synchronized whereas Hashtable is synchronized, which means Hashtable is thread-safe … crossfit orlando